    UPDATE: On February 9th, 2022 Design Review Board DENIED the request to very from activity area standards. This case is now closed for comment.


    PROJECT DESCRIPTION:

    The City of Missoula Design Review Board is reviewing an application from Palazzo Properties, LLC to deviate from the Common Activity Area requirements outlined in Missoula Zoning Code Title 20, Section 20.65.020.C. The proposed project is a twelve-unit, three story apartment building. The property is located at 1841 South 7th Street West and is bisected by an irrigation ditch.

    The three sections of the ordinance requiring approval by alternative compliance are the requirements for the common outdoor recreation space to be: 1) contiguous, 2) centrally located, and 3) for the minimum dimension of each space to be 40 feet. As it stands, the required amount of recreation area can be provided in two segments on either side of the irrigation ditch; which is not permissible by code because each individual piece is smaller than would normally be required, is not contiguous due to the ditch, and is not centrally located. The applicant proposes that intent of the ordinance is met with useable outdoor spaces.

    This property is located in the Franklin to the Fort Neighborhood Council.

    UPDATE: On July 8th, the Design Review Board approved this request with conditions. This case is now closed for comment.


    An application is under review for Valley View Terrace Townhomes Phases 6 and 7. The applicant is requesting that the Design Review Board approve exceptions to the townhouse design standards regarding garage width, entry location, and glazing.
